using System;
using System.Diagnostics;
using System.Drawing;
using NHSE.Core;
namespace NHSE.Parsing
{
public class PBC
{
private const uint MAGIC = 0x00636270; // pbc\0
public readonly byte[] Data;
public PBC(byte[] data)
{
Data = data;
Debug.Assert(Magic == MAGIC);
Tiles = GetTiles();
}
public readonly byte[] Tiles;
private byte[] GetTiles()
{
int offset = 0x14;
var w = Width;
var h = Height;
byte[] data = new byte[w * h * 4];
for (int y = 0; y < h; y++)
{
for (int x = 0; x < w; x++)
{
var ofs = offset + 0x30;
data[(x * 2) + (w * 2 * (y * 2))] = Data[ofs + 0];
data[(x * 2) + (w * 2 * ((y * 2) + 1))] = Data[ofs + 1];
data[(x * 2) + (w * 2 * ((y * 2) + 1)) + 1] = Data[ofs + 2];
data[(x * 2) + (w * 2 * (y * 2)) + 1] = Data[ofs + 3];
offset += 0x34;
}
}
return data;
}
public byte GetTile(int x, int y) => Tiles[(y * Width) + x];
public Color GetTileColor(int x, int y) => CollisionUtil.Dict[GetTile(x, y)];
public uint Magic => BitConverter.ToUInt32(Data, 0x00);
public uint Width => BitConverter.ToUInt32(Data, 0x04);
public uint Height => BitConverter.ToUInt32(Data, 0x08);
}
}
